 Top ten healthy food for healthy liver


The liver is one of the most important organs in the body, responsible for filtering toxins, producing bile, and regulating various metabolic functions. To keep your liver healthy, it is essential to eat a balanced diet that includes foods that support liver function. Here are ten healthy foods that are particularly beneficial for the liver:

Leafy Greens: Leafy greens like spinach, kale, and collard greens are rich in antioxidants, vitamins, and minerals that help protect the liver from damage.


Garlic: Garlic contains compounds that help activate liver enzymes, which can flush toxins out of the body.


Fatty Fish: Fatty fish like salmon, sardines, and tuna are high in omega-3 fatty acids, which can help reduce inflammation and promote liver health.


Nuts: Nuts like almonds and walnuts are rich in healthy fats, antioxidants, and other nutrients that can support liver function.


Avocado: Avocados are high in healthy fats and antioxidants that can help protect the liver from damage.


Olive Oil: Olive oil is rich in healthy fats and antioxidants that can help reduce inflammation and support liver health.


Turmeric: Turmeric contains curcumin, a compound that has been shown to reduce inflammation and improve liver function.


Berries: Berries like blueberries and raspberries are rich in antioxidants that can help protect the liver from damage.


Green Tea: Green tea contains antioxidants and other compounds that can help reduce inflammation and promote liver health.


Beetroot: Beetroot contains betaine, a compound that can help reduce inflammation and protect the liver from damage.
